Two Korean Entertainment Icons Collaborate on TV Series

Bae Yong-joon and J.Y. Park.

Just hearing these names together already spurs high anticipation for an upcoming television series, "Dream High", which is co-produced by these two entertainment icons.
Bae Yong-joon, who made his first public appearance in almost a year, says his dreams have been manifested through this TV show.

[Interview : Bae Yong-joon, Co-producer of "Dream High"]
"While I was thinking of establishing a training school for future stars, I learned that Mr. Park also had the same thoughts".

J.Y. Park also says he wants to make his dream of starting a private arts school come into reality.

[Interview : J.Y. Park, Co-producer of "Dream High"]
"I still have that dream. Both of us still talk about setting up that kind of a school. I want to make the TV show into reality".

"Dream High" is based on the stories of students from diverse backgrounds realizing their talents and dreams while at a training academy.
The show also gave Park the opportunity to make his acting debut as a music and choreography director.

[Interview : J.Y. Park, Co-producer of "Dream High"]
"I'm really nervous but Mr. Bae and my acting senior Ok Taecyeon and Rain encouraged me a lot so I decided to try it out".

Hundreds of overseas fans from Japan and Hong Kong came to show support for their Korean idols.

[Interview : Fans from Japan]
"I love you Bae Yong-joon! We came here on an official tour from Japan. We waited for you for a long time. We're rooting for you! Good luck!"

Meanwhile, Bae Yong-joon sees potential for the series to be part of the Korean Wave.

[Interview : Bae Yong-joon, Co-producer of "Dream High"]
"There's enough potential for "Dream High" to be made into a musical or a movie because it focuses a lot on dance and music".

With music, singing and dancing as the main theme the show boasts a star-studded cast with members from Korean pop sensation groups such as 2PM and Miss A who are sure to make it a hit.
